The Ghost Squid controller | ||
========================== | ||
Custom controller for the Cooler Master QuickFire XT keyboard designed by bpiphany. | ||
|
||
*Note that this is not the official firmware* | ||
|
||
Build | ||
----- | ||
Move to this directory then just run `make` like: | ||
|
||
$ make -f Makefile.lufa | ||
|
||
At the moment only the LUFA stack is supported. | ||
|
||
|
||
Bootloader | ||
--------- | ||
To enter bootloader by hardware use a magnet above the controller before connecting the usb cable. | ||
|
||
It is still possible to use Boot Magic and Command (LSFT+RSFT+PAUS) to access the bootloader though. |

/* LED pin configuration | ||
* | ||
* Scroll Lock PB7 | ||
* CAPS PC6 | ||
* NUMLOCK PC5 | ||
* | ||
*/ | ||
void led_set(uint8_t usb_led) | ||
{ | ||
DDRB |= (1<<7); | ||
DDRC |= (1<<5) | (1<<6); | ||
|
||
if (usb_led & (1<<USB_LED_CAPS_LOCK)) | ||
{ | ||
PORTC &= ~(1<<6); | ||
} | ||
else | ||
{ | ||
PORTC |= (1<<6); | ||
} | ||
|
||
if (usb_led & (1<<USB_LED_NUM_LOCK)) | ||
{ | ||
PORTC &= ~(1<<5); | ||
} | ||
else | ||
{ | ||
PORTC |= (1<<5); | ||
} | ||
|
||
if (usb_led & (1<<USB_LED_SCROLL_LOCK)) | ||
{ | ||
PORTB &= ~(1<<7); | ||
} | ||
else | ||
{ | ||
PORTB |= (1<<7); | ||
} | ||
} |
